Defining performance is key to cloud reaching its potential

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S) providers who fail to define SLAs for compute or storage performance risk stunting the cloud computing industry, according to Peter Groucutt, managing director of Databarracks.

Calligo achieves ISO 9001:2008

Calligo, the offshore cloud service provider, has achieved full ISO 9001:2008 certification in IT and Business Cloud Services, a first for any cloud service provider in the Channel Islands. ISO 9001:2008 looks to ensure that an organisation has demonstrated its commitment to enhancing client satisfaction through the application of the quality management system, with processes in place for continual improvement and the assurance of conformity to client, statutory and regulatory requirements.
